Compartir a través de


estructura de DXGKARG_SETTIMINGSFROMVIDPN (d3dkmddi.h)

Se usa para contener los argumentos de DXGKDDI_SETTIMINGSFROMVIDPN.

Sintaxis

typedef struct _DXGKARG_SETTIMINGSFROMVIDPN {
  D3DKMDT_HVIDPN            hFunctionalVidPn;
  DXGK_SET_TIMING_FLAGS     SetFlags;
  PDXGK_SET_TIMING_RESULTS  pResultsFlags;
  UINT                      PathCount;
  DXGK_SET_TIMING_PATH_INFO *pSetTimingPathInfo;
} DXGKARG_SETTIMINGSFROMVIDPN;

Miembros

hFunctionalVidPn

Identificador de un D3DKMDT_HVIDPN que representa un VidPn funcional que describe la configuración de visualización que el sistema operativo está intentando aplicar.

El tipo de datos D3DKMDT_HVIDPN se define en D3dkmdt.h.

SetFlags

Estructura DXGK_SET_TIMING_FLAGS que solicita acciones específicas del controlador en la llamada SetTimingsFromVidPn.

pResultsFlags

Puntero a una estructura de DXGK_SET_TIMING_RESULTS que el controlador debe usar para notificar los resultados generales de la llamada a SetTimingsFromVidPn .

PathCount

Número de punteros de la matriz a los que apunta pSetTimingPathInfo.

pSetTimingPathInfo

Matriz de punteros para DXGK_SET_TIMING_PATH_INFO estructuras que especifican los detalles por ruta de acceso de los intervalos que se van a establecer. También permite que los comentarios del controlador sobre el trabajo adicional que el sistema operativo tenga que hacer antes de que se puedan realizar los cambios de tiempo o después de que se completen los cambios.

Requisitos

Requisito Valor
Header d3dkmddi.h